Hindi Divas, Samman Samaroh held at BHEl

Tuesday, 16 September 2014 | Staff Reporter | Bhopal

Hindi Divas and Samman Samaroh’ was organised on Monday at BHEl, Bhopal with great zeal and fervour. On this occasion Manoj Shrivastava, Principal Secretary, Commercial Taxes, Culture and Religious Trust was present as the Chief Guest while Gyan Chaturvedi was present as the special guest.

Shashi Ranjan Prasad, Executive Director, BHEl, Bhopal presided over the programme and Sarvesh Chaturvedi, General Manager, HR welcomed the guest.

Shrivastava throwing light on various experiences of his personal life said that development of Hindi is possible only when it is pursued through meditation, not as a medium.

He said that today English is used not to reveal information but to conceal them. language is which we inherit from mother’s milk.

Europe could spread its wings of development, when the language of the land was given prime importance.

In India real development will take place, only when technical teachings will be made to be imparted in Hindi, added Shrivastava.

Speaking on the occasion, Chaturvedi said that whatever minor differences lies in the promotion of Hindi, it is because the promotion and propagation of the language has been turned into a duty.

Prasad addressing the gathering congratulated them on completion of the 50 glorious years of BHEl Corporation.

He said that we have to come forward and deliver quality products as demanded by our customers for successful operations of the company.  He further congratulated the departments for using Hindi in drawing and other technical areas.

Earlier, Sarvesh Chaturvedi welcoming the guest said that in addition to technical expertise of the employees of BHEl, the employees also have skills in doing their work in Hindi. 

In the technical category Ka & Kha- HGE and HlE Divison won the First prize. In the non-technical category A and B-HRM and Communication Division won the First prize.
